Ole Miss Softball Splits Doubleheader with McNeese at Ragin’ Cajuns Invitational

The University of Mississippi softball team, ranked No. 21, split a doubleheader against McNeese on the first day of the Ragin’ Cajuns Invitational in Lafayette, Louisiana.

In the opener, the Rebels fell behind early, trailing 10-1 before mounting a comeback. They ultimately lost 12-11 despite a late rally. Persy Llamas hit two home runs and drove in three runs, while Madi George homered twice. Freshman pitcher Payton Kennedy made her collegiate debut, throwing 4.2 innings of relief and allowing just two runs, according to the team.

In the second game, Ole Miss jumped out to a quick 1-0 lead and increased it to 4-0 by the second inning. Lilly Whitten pitched four solid innings, limiting McNeese to four hits. Kyra Aycock finished with three hitless innings, earning a save as the Rebels secured an 8-3 victory.

The Rebels (4-3) will continue play in the tournament on Friday, facing Texas A&M-Corpus Christi at 11 a.m. CT and Louisiana at 1:30 p.m. CT. The team is looking to build on its early-season momentum.
